The keys.txt file is a plain text document located in the root directory of your Cemu installation. It acts as a database of cryptographic keys that Cemu references whenever you try to load a Wii U game disc image (such as .wud or .wux formats).

The game starts but crashes almost immediately, or Cemu shows garbled graphics. Causes: Corrupt key (typo in the hex string) or corrupt game dump. Solution: Double-check the 32-character key for any missing digits. 0 (zero) and O (letter) are easy to confuse. Regenerate or re-dump the game if the key is correct.

The file is a critical text configuration file used by the Cemu Emulator to decrypt and launch encrypted Nintendo Wii U game files, such as those in .wud or .wux formats. Without the proper decryption keys listed inside this file, Cemu will display an error message stating that the game is encrypted or that keys are missing. Because these proprietary keys are copyrighted by Nintendo, they are never bundled directly with the Cemu installation . The keys.txt file is crucial for Cemu's operation, particularly in handling game encryption. The Wii U uses a proprietary encryption method to protect its games, and to play these games on Cemu, the emulator needs to decrypt them. The keys.txt file contains cryptographic keys that are used for this decryption process.
